- The distance between Vegreville, Ab, Canada and Las Vegas, Nevada, Usa is approximately 1,952 km or 1,213 mi.
- To reach Vegreville, Ab in this distance one would set out from Las Vegas, Nevada bearing 6.1°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Vegreville, Ab bearing 8.2° or N .
- Vegreville, Ab has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Las Vegas, Nevada has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Vegreville, Ab is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Las Vegas, Nevada is in or near the warm temperate desert biome.
- The average temperature is 18.1 °C (32.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.1 °C (12.8°F) more in Vegreville, Ab.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 298 mm (11.7 in) more which is equivalent to 298 l/m² (7.31 US gal/ft²) or 2,980,000 l/ha (318,582 US gal/ac) more. About 3 5/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.4° lower in Vegreville, Ab than in Las Vegas, Nevada.
